Hobbies and Your Talent Code™

While interests, hobbies and strengths are related, there’s danger in believing that an interest can turn into a full time career. For some people it may, and for others it will only ever be a relaxing and enjoyable hobby. Here are 10 reasons why …

  1. When you engage in a favorite pastime or hobby, you are motivated by the desire for relaxation or pleasure.
  2. In hobbies there are usually no tight time frames or standards (other than self imposed ones).
  3. The parts of your brain used for your leisure/hobby skills (creative mode) are different from the parts of your brain used for professional productivity (work modes) – that’s why hobbies are relaxing. They literally give your brain a break from work!
  4. You can only achieve peak performance when you have a match between the level of challenge involved in a task and your level of skill – high challenge / low skill leads to frustration and inefficiency.
  5. You will achieve a very high level of skill (expert status) only through the intense application of time and energy to building your knowledge and skill levels of your natural talents until they become real strengths – worthy of 9/10 or even 10/10!
  6. You could apply that same level of intensity to a skill set that is not based on your natural talents, and after years you may still rank only a 6/10 or 7/10, even though you really enjoy using that skill.
  7. If you love what you are doing in your hobby and you would rate at 6/10 or 7/10, that’s a pretty good indicator that you should stick to it as a hobby – high pleasure, low pressure!
  8. If on the other hand you have a hobby in which your skill levels are 9/10 or 10/10, you lose track of time when you engage in that hobby, AND you still produce excellent results even under pressure, then that hobby may have the potential to become a profitable business for you with the right small business training. You are now motivated by a desire for productivity and profits.

Whose Values Are You Living?

Hathaway’s character in ‘The Devil Wears Prada’ gradually began to live someone else’s values in the name of professional performance and accelerated business results …

If you haven’t seen this film yet, grab it on DVD and watch it through the lenses of living your values at work and at home.

Whose values are you living?

Hathaway’s character begins by being very clear about what’s important to her (her values). Her lifestyle and relationships reflect those values.

In a naive attempt to gain professional experience and win connections that may accelerate her career opportunities in the future she takes a position in an industry in which she has no interest (no values alignment), and for a boss for whom she has respect (again, no values alignment).

As the story progresses we observe a gradual letting go of the lifestyle and relationships that Hathaway’s character had valued previously, although she was not consciously aware that her Motivation Code was changing.

Her wake up call came when the boss she despised (Streep’s character) told Hathaway’s character that she could recognize some of herself in the younger woman … a powerful and poignant moment in the film, leading to her ditching the job, and asking her loved one’s to forgive her.

Successful people know what their values are, and know how to live their values…

Here’s the point … this actually happens in real life too! Hathaway’s character appeared to be winning at work, but the cost of victory was that she was no longer true to herself and what she REALLY valued. If she had not seen the light, she would have eventually spat the dummy, burned out, or lived a life of ’success’ without satisfaction.

Your values are your lifestyle priorities and preferences and are with you 24/7. They determine what you think, say and do – at home and at work, so you really want to know what your values are, so that you can make conscious choices to live and work in a way that aligns with your core values.

Win at work – advice for small business start ups

To win at work small business owners must be true to their values, just like employees.

Recently I’ve been asked by several would be small business owners how they can choose the right business for themselves. Here’s where I suggest you start – with yourself!

Ask yourself these questions and take the time to reflect and then write down your HONEST answers:

1. What are your primary natural talents?

Your best skills and strengths come from your natural talents. Do you know your Talent Code? The more you can work from your talents the more productive you will be. Win at work - crack your motivation code

2. What do you value?

Your values are your inner motivators and you need to build them into your life every day in order to keep yourself motivated. Check out Twelve Top Reasons to Know Your Values. Have you cracked your Motivation Code yet?

3. What are your existing skills?

Are you great at practical, hands on tasks like making or fixing stuff? Are you good at working with numbers or information? Are you a techie person? Do have have great people skills? Are you friendly and helpful on the phone? Can you imagine yourself in a specific role, working from home?

Do you have a big picture of how your products or services meet a need in the marketplace AND a picture of all the small things you need to do to make it happen?

Are you ready and willing to expand your skills?

Win at work - discover your hidden value

4. Are you equipped to be self employed?

What knowledge, skills and mind sets do you have about running a small business? Do you understand the legal, financial and taxation responsibilities? Who would use your services? How will you let the world know your services exist? Online, offline, both? Would self employment suit your personality and lifestyle?

Are you willing to learn new knowledge, skills and mind sets to ensure your success? Are you willing to take on a mentor? What criteria will you use to choose a mentor so you don’t get ripped off?

Who will be your mastermind partners and how will you mutually serve each other?

Will you surround yourself with positive, supportive people? Are you willing to read and listen to inspirational messages? Get your FREE Mini Motivators here.

Do you have the skills and strategies you need to manage your time, money and energy effectively so that you can avoid burnout and overcome overload?
